Abstract :
A wish list of prototype designs of large-scale superscalar processors is presented. The author investigates the processor and memory system needs for a class of contemporary benchmarks taken from the SPEC89 benchmark suite. In these processors, the number and type of function units are among the most important design decisions. Data are presented for the requirements of these resources. For memory systems, data are presented suggesting the required cache designs. The requirements suggest upper limits on the resources needed for efficient ulta-high-level monolithic processors.
